Train, Bus, or Ferry? Pick Your Perfect Ride

Brisbane’s public transport system is designed to get you where you need to go without too much hassle. If you live near a train station, you’re in luck—trains are the fastest way to travel long distances, with major lines connecting suburbs to the city center. Buses, on the other hand, cover almost every corner of Brisbane, including areas without train access. The high-frequency Blue CityGlider and Maroon CityGlider buses are perfect if you need to zip around the city without checking timetables. And if you love a scenic commute, the CityCat ferry is hands down the most relaxing way to get across the Brisbane River. Who doesn’t love a river breeze on the way to work?

Smart Commuting: Save Time, Save Money

Nobody likes spending more time (or money) on commuting than they have to, and in Brisbane, you don’t have to. The TransLink Go Card is your best friend—it gives you cheaper fares and makes switching between trains, buses, and ferries seamless. Plus, if you take eight trips in a week, your off-peak travel becomes half-price! Another pro tip? Travel outside peak hours (7-9 AM and 4-6 PM) to avoid crowds and enjoy discounted fares. If you’re lucky enough to work remotely, why not plan your city trips when everyone else is stuck in an office?

Tarragindi: Leafy, Quiet, and Surprisingly Central

If you love the idea of a peaceful suburb but still want to be close to the city, Tarragindi is a dream come true. Nestled just 7km from the CBD, this green and hilly suburb offers a relaxed atmosphere without feeling isolated. You’ll find beautiful parks, walking trails, and plenty of cozy cafés for your morning coffee fix. With frequent bus routes and quick freeway access, commuting to work is a breeze. Plus, rentals here are often more affordable than trendier inner-city spots, giving you more bang for your buck.

Nundah: A Cool, Up-and-Coming Hotspot

Once overlooked, Nundah has transformed into a vibrant, community-focused suburb that’s perfect for professionals looking for affordable rentals in Brisbane. It’s just 8km north of the city and well-connected by train, making it ideal for those who want a short and easy commute. What makes Nundah special is its growing café culture, local markets, and trendy bars that give it a fun, lively feel. Whether you’re after a modern apartment or a cozy share house, you’ll likely find something that suits your style and budget.

Annerley: Affordable Charm with City Convenience

If you want to live close to the action without paying city prices, Annerley should be on your radar. Just 4km from the CBD, this suburb offers a mix of classic Queenslander homes and modern apartments, giving you plenty of rental options. It’s well-connected by buses and bike paths, making it easy to get around without a car. Annerley is also packed with charming second-hand bookshops, quirky cafés, and friendly pubs where you can unwind after work. With its welcoming vibe and reasonable rental prices, it’s the perfect place to enjoy city living without the chaos.

Co-Working Spaces for Career-Driven Connections

If you’re serious about expanding your professional network, Brisbane’s co-working spaces are worth exploring. River City Labs is perfect for entrepreneurs and tech professionals, while The Cove in South Bank offers a stylish setting for creative minds. Many of these spaces host regular networking events, workshops, and panel discussions, giving you the chance to connect with industry leaders and ambitious professionals. Even if you’re not a member, attending an open event can be a great way to meet people in your field.
